About the job

The Post-Doctoral Researcher role is a 12 to 24-month role designed to explore challenging problems for pushing frontiers of AI, while collaborating with Google DeepMind scientists and engineers. Your role will entail identifying and abstracting out impactful problem definitions, designing novel algorithms to solve the defined problems, and demonstrating effectiveness of the techniques at scale, with potential application to products that might have a positive impact on billions of users.

At Google DeepMind, we're a team of scientists, engineers, machine learning experts and more, working together to advance the state of the art in artificial intelligence, and fulfill our mission of building AI responsibility to benefit humanity. We use our technologies for widespread public benefit and scientific discovery, and collaborate with others on critical challenges, ensuring safety and ethics are the highest priority.

In particular, our ML Optimization (MLO) team at GDM India, has deep expertise in machine learning fundamentals, large foundational models, reinforcement learning, generative modeling, and causal inference. Some of our breakthrough technologies include Matryoshka Representations and Matformers, Tandem Transformers, Treeformer, Causal Representation Learning, and meta-reasoning of models. We have been at the forefront of reimagining Google's latest foundational models from an efficiency and adaptability viewpoint, contributing to our models/products, while also disseminating our findings through publications at top ML conferences/journals.

Responsibilities

  • Work with research mentors to formulate research projects or novel applications of machine learning aligned with the team's mission.
  • Conduct research and publish high quality work.
  • Design and execute large-scale experiments, writing high-quality, reusable code, and contributing to a production-ready system using frameworks such as JAX.
  • Learn and understand research in machine learning algorithms.
  • Understand how to use research to drive design decisions.
